Artist: Benign
Title: Diaries of Love and War


Tim Goodacre is Benign, an extremely talented individual whose songwriting and musical abilities are excellent and top-notch. And Tim’s voice---it simply fascinates me. And with that said, Benign has become one of my most fast-moving artist favorites this year.

“Diaries of Love and War” is a showstopper of an album that has a variety of riveting and upbeat songs and beautiful heartfelt ones, too. And right there, is why the music of “Benign” is so appealing---being able to creatively and with the talent to back it up is why Benign is able to handle the numerous musical and vocal stylizations, giving more than just the album’s personality, but a journey of it. Songs that dazzle and toy with my brain in the most dizzying and wonderful ways that a gal can get (musically speaking, that is) are “Protocol”, “Sound”, “Ana”, “March Of The Living”, “Dance Of The Dead”, “Rue Ste Catherine”, “Odysseus” (If you think falling in love with a song can’t happen, I’ve just proven you all wrong) and “Pace”.  

Benign is a very unique, talented and special individual.  A singer and musician, whose career is likely to shine even brighter than it has. I’m extremely looking forward to following the career of Benign.
